diff options
author | sunpoet <sunpoet@FreeBSD.org> | 2012-05-22 16:56:50 +0800 |
---|---|---|
committer | sunpoet <sunpoet@FreeBSD.org> | 2012-05-22 16:56:50 +0800 |
commit | ddf8601362670c388b8c2551df067856782445e8 (patch) | |
tree | 6a234d53fc5f201b98079aae6118581c327cd538 /devel | |
parent | f8ab0745bde9ca012f7aae8f6d3233f823d97df5 (diff) | |
download | freebsd-ports-gnome-ddf8601362670c388b8c2551df067856782445e8.tar.gz freebsd-ports-gnome-ddf8601362670c388b8c2551df067856782445e8.tar.zst freebsd-ports-gnome-ddf8601362670c388b8c2551df067856782445e8.zip |
- Update to 0.87
Changes: http://search.cpan.org/dist/Devel-Cover/Changes
Diffstat (limited to 'devel')
-rw-r--r-- | devel/p5-Devel-Cover/Makefile | 19 | ||||
-rw-r--r-- | devel/p5-Devel-Cover/distinfo | 4 | ||||
-rw-r--r-- | devel/p5-Devel-Cover/pkg-plist | 1 |
3 files changed, 16 insertions, 8 deletions
diff --git a/devel/p5-Devel-Cover/Makefile b/devel/p5-Devel-Cover/Makefile index 9834cf3fc22f..8d775e14ece4 100644 --- a/devel/p5-Devel-Cover/Makefile +++ b/devel/p5-Devel-Cover/Makefile @@ -6,7 +6,7 @@ # PORTNAME= Devel-Cover -PORTVERSION= 0.86 +PORTVERSION= 0.87 CATEGORIES= devel perl5 MASTER_SITES= CPAN PKGNAMEPREFIX= p5- @@ -17,13 +17,11 @@ COMMENT= Code coverage metrics for Perl LICENSE= ART10 GPLv1 LICENSE_COMB= dual -BUILD_DEPENDS= p5-JSON-XS>=0:${PORTSDIR}/converters/p5-JSON-XS \ - p5-PPI-HTML>=1.07:${PORTSDIR}/textproc/p5-PPI-HTML \ +BUILD_DEPENDS= p5-PPI-HTML>=1.07:${PORTSDIR}/textproc/p5-PPI-HTML \ p5-Parallel-Iterator>=0:${PORTSDIR}/devel/p5-Parallel-Iterator \ p5-Pod-Coverage>=0.06:${PORTSDIR}/devel/p5-Pod-Coverage \ p5-Template-Toolkit>=2:${PORTSDIR}/www/p5-Template-Toolkit RUN_DEPENDS:= ${BUILD_DEPENDS} - TEST_DEPENDS= p5-Test-Differences>=0:${PORTSDIR}/devel/p5-Test-Differences \ p5-Test-Warn>=0:${PORTSDIR}/devel/p5-Test-Warn @@ -49,6 +47,7 @@ MAN3= Devel::Cover.3 \ Devel::Cover::DB::IO::JSON.3 \ Devel::Cover::DB::IO::Storable.3 \ Devel::Cover::DB::Structure.3 \ + Devel::Cover::Dumper.3 \ Devel::Cover::Op.3 \ Devel::Cover::Pod.3 \ Devel::Cover::Report::Compilation.3 \ @@ -67,7 +66,6 @@ MAN3= Devel::Cover.3 \ Devel::Cover::Truth_Table.3 \ Devel::Cover::Tutorial.3 \ Devel::Cover::Web.3 - PORTDOCS= README post-install: @@ -77,4 +75,13 @@ post-install: @${ECHO_MSG} "===> Documentation installed in ${DOCSDIR}." .endif -.include <bsd.port.mk> +.include <bsd.port.pre.mk> + +# Regarding JSON format, Devel::Cover will try JSON and JSON:PP. +# Thus, users of Perl 5.14 and above use JSON:PP (core module). +.if ${PERL_LEVEL} < 501400 +BUILD_DEPENDS+= p5-JSON>=0:${PORTSDIR}/converters/p5-JSON +RUN_DEPENDS+= p5-JSON>=0:${PORTSDIR}/converters/p5-JSON +.endif + +.include <bsd.port.post.mk> diff --git a/devel/p5-Devel-Cover/distinfo b/devel/p5-Devel-Cover/distinfo index 26bce132fed6..2afb585e4514 100644 --- a/devel/p5-Devel-Cover/distinfo +++ b/devel/p5-Devel-Cover/distinfo @@ -1,2 +1,2 @@ -SHA256 (Devel-Cover-0.86.tar.gz) = db1b2ba397a796133bcf459194bc202d38644e22705f3330d18ef1acd8d2841a -SIZE (Devel-Cover-0.86.tar.gz) = 184022 +SHA256 (Devel-Cover-0.87.tar.gz) = a24c63b04a88b75055bcb1822ccf69b6d5ee17ebaf4af22b5c6cbe8ec6f0ab9c +SIZE (Devel-Cover-0.87.tar.gz) = 171389 diff --git a/devel/p5-Devel-Cover/pkg-plist b/devel/p5-Devel-Cover/pkg-plist index 3a6d96fbc495..ac3bc6b5a83b 100644 --- a/devel/p5-Devel-Cover/pkg-plist +++ b/devel/p5-Devel-Cover/pkg-plist @@ -20,6 +20,7 @@ bin/gcov2perl %%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/DB/IO/JSON.pm %%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/DB/IO/Storable.pm %%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/DB/Structure.pm +%%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/Dumper.pm %%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/Inc.pm %%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/Op.pm %%SITE_PERL%%/%%PERL_ARCH%%/Devel/Cover/Pod.pm |